		<description>Many UI features seem to be &quot;inspired&quot; by Opera, including the tabs-on-top feature. Opera has always been an MDI application.

But also the speed dial for new tabs, searching in the address bar (both using search engines and in the history), or adding custom search engines are Opera features.</description>
